Internet data shows that American younger adults have become the primary group mad about altering their personal appearance. Once the realm of the well-to-do female【C1】________ her fifties, plastic surgery has become the attraction of the least rich segment of younger Internet users. Search data【C2】________ this phenomenon. One of the most popular sites visited from the search term "plastic surgery" is the【C3】________ site of the American Society of Plastic Surgeons. Over 25% of visitors to the site fell within the 18- to 24-year-old demographic (特定年龄段的人群)—that’s up from 19.6% two years ago.
Looking at other health related sites visited by 18- to 24-year-olds, reveals just how mad this age group is about appearance. Unlike their older counterparts who visit sites related to【C4】________ and keeping healthy, younger Internet users flock to sites that dwell on personal appearance, such as those【C5】________ on bodybuilding, weight loss and skincare. And definitely plastic surgery.
But if we track the trend in searches on topics such as "breast implants" or "plastic surgery," there has been a steep decline in all plastic surgery topics over the last year. What’s【C6】________ this downturn? It may very well be related to the failing U.S. economy and the predominant income group of visitors to cosmetic surgery sites—U.S. households that【C7】________ less than $30,000 per year. In fact, if we look at the search patterns around popular surgeries, over the last year the term "cost" is the most【C8】________ appearing qualifier (限定词). We see more searches such as "breast implant cost" and "plastic surgery cost". While older demographics continue to search for information on procedures such as face-lifts, it’s the younger Internet users who in tough【C9】________ times are focusing on improving their outer beauty, although at a(n)【C10】________ price.
